/**
|
||||
* Provides support for SockJS configuration options and serves the static SockJS URLs.
|
||||
* An abstract class for {@link SockJsService} implementations. Provides configuration
|
||||
* support, SockJS path resolution, and processing for static SockJS requests (e.g.
|
||||
* "/info", "/iframe.html", etc). Sub-classes are responsible for handling transport
|
||||
* requests.
|
||||
*
|
||||
* <p>
|
||||
* It is expected that this service is mapped correctly to one or more prefixes such as
|
||||
* "/echo" including all sub-URLs (e.g. "/echo/**"). A SockJS service itself is generally
|
||||
* unaware of request mapping details but nevertheless must be able to extract the SockJS
|
||||
* path, which is the portion of the request path following the prefix. In most cases,
|
||||
* this class can auto-detect the SockJS path but you can also explicitly configure the
|
||||
* list of valid prefixes with {@link #setValidSockJsPrefixes(String...)}.

/**
|
||||
* Use this property to configure one or more prefixes that this SockJS service is
|
||||
* allowed to serve. The prefix (e.g. "/echo") is needed to extract the SockJS
|
||||
* specific portion of the URL (e.g. "${prefix}/info", "${prefix}/iframe.html", etc).
|
||||
* <p>
|
||||
* This property is not strictly required. In most cases, the SockJS path can be
|
||||
* auto-detected since the initial request from the SockJS client is of the form
|
||||
* "{prefix}/info". Assuming the SockJS service is mapped correctly (e.g. using
|
||||
* Ant-style pattern "/echo/**") this should work fine. This property can be used
|
||||
* to configure explicitly the prefixes this service is allowed to service.
|
||||
*
|
||||
* @param prefixes the prefixes to use; prefixes do not need to include the portions
|
||||
* of the path that represent Servlet container context or Servlet path.
|
||||
*/
